PDC Park Distance Control*
The concept
The PDC assists you with maneuvering in tight 
parking spaces. Acoustic signals and a visual 
indicator
 warn you of the presence of an object 
behind your vehicle. To measure the distance, 
there are four ultrasonic sensors in either 
bumper.
These sensors have a range of approx. 6.5 ft/
2 m. However, an acoustic warning does not 
sound until an object is approx. 24 in/60 cm 
from the corner sensors, or approx. 5 ft/1.50 m 
from the center sensors.
PDC is a parking aid that can indicate 
objects when they are approached 
slowly, as is usually the case when parking. 
Avoid approaching an object at high speed, oth-
erwise physical circumstances may lead to the 
system warning being issued too late.<
Switching on automatically
With the engine running or the ignition switched 
on, the system is activated after approx. 1 sec-
ond when you engage reverse gear or move the 
automatic transmission selector lever to 
position R. Wait this short period before driving.
Signal tones
When nearing an object, its position is indicated 
correspondingly by an interval tone. As the dis-
tance between vehicle and object decreases, 
the intervals between the tones become 
shorter. If the distance to the nearest object 
falls to below roughly 1 ft/30 cm, then a contin-
uous tone sounds.
An interval tone is interrupted after approx. 
3seconds
>if you remain in front of an object that has 
been detected by only one of the corner 
sensors
>if you are driving parallel to a wall.
Malfunction
The indicator lamp in the instrument 
cluster comes on. PDC is malfunc-
tioning. A message appears on the 
Control Display. Have the system checked.
To avoid this problem, keep the sensors clean 
and free of ice or snow in order to ensure that 
they will continue to operate effectively. When 
using a high-pressure cleaner, do not spray the 
sensors for extended periods of time and only 
from a distance of at least 4 in/10 cm.

Deactivating DSC
Press the button for at least 3 seconds; the indi-
cator lamps for DSC in the instrument cluster 
light up. Dynamic Traction Control DTC and 
DSC have been simultaneously deactivated. 
Stabilizing and drive-output promoting actions 
are no longer executed.
In the same way as with a differential interlock, 
even if DSC is deactivated, brake actions are 
still performed on the rear axle to enhance drive 
output if the drive wheels experience a signifi-
cant loss of traction.
To increase vehicle stability, activate DSC again 
as soon as possible.
Activating DSC
Press the button again; the indicator lamps in 
the instrument cluster go out.
For better control
If the indicator lamp flashes: 
DSC controls the drive forces and 
brake forces.
If the indicator lamps are on: 
DSC is deactivated.
DTC Dynamic Traction Control
DTC is a version of DSC in which the drive out-
put is optimized for particular road conditions, 
e.g. unplowed snow-covered roads. The sys-
tem assures the maximal drive output, but with 
reduced driving stability. It is therefore neces-
sary to drive with appropriate caution.
In the same way as with a differential interlock, 
even if DTC is activated, brake actions are still 
performed on the rear axle to enhance drive output if the drive wheels experience a signifi-
cant loss of traction.
You may find it useful to briefly activate DTC 
under the following special circumstances:
>When driving uphill on snow-covered roads, 
in slush or on unplowed, snow-covered 
roads
>When rocking a stuck vehicle free or start-
ing off in deep snow or on loose ground
>When driving with snow chains
Activating DTC
Press the button; the indicator lamps for DTC in 
the instrument cluster come on.
For better control
If the indicator lamp flashes: 
DTC controls the drive forces and 
brake forces.
If the indicator lamps are on: 
DTC has been activated.
Deactivating DTC
Press the button again; the DTC indicator 
lamps in the instrument cluster go out.
xDrive*
xDrive is your BMW's four-wheel-drive system. 
The combined efforts of xDrive and DSC help to 
further optimize traction and driving dynamics. 
The xDrive four-wheel-drive system distributes 
driving power variably to the front and rear axles 
depending on the driving situation and road 
conditions.

Flat Tire Monitor FTM*
The concept
The Flat Tire Monitor monitors tire pressures 
while the car is being driven. The system 
reports any significant loss of pressure in one 
tire in relation to another.
If a tire loses pressure, its rolling radius 
changes, and this in turn alters the speed of 
rotation. This change is detected and is 
reported as a flat tire.
Functional requirement
In order to assure the reliable reporting of a flat 
tire, the system must be initialized for the cor-
rect tire inflation pressure.
The system must be reinitialized each 
time a tire inflation pressure has been cor-
rected or a wheel or tire has been changed.<
System limitations
The Flat Tire Monitor is unable to warn 
the driver of sudden, severe tire damage 
caused by external factors, nor can it identify 
the gradual loss of pressure that will inevitably 
occur in all four tires over a lengthy period of 
time.<
In the following situations, the system could be 
delayed or malfunction:
>System has not been initialized
>Driving on snowy or slippery road surface
>Performance-oriented style of driving: slip 
in the drive wheels, high lateral acceleration
>Snow chains are attached
Initializing the system
The initialization is completed during driv-
ing, which can be interrupted at any time. 
When driving resumes, the initialization is con-
tinued automatically. 
Do not initialize the system while snow chains 
are attached.<

Declaration according to NHTSA/
FMVSS 138
Tire Pressure Monitoring Systems
Each tire should be checked monthly when cold 
and inflated to the inflation pressure recom-
mended by the vehicle manufacturer on the 
vehicle placard or tire inflation pressure label. If 
your vehicle has tires of a different size than the 
size indicated on the vehicle placard or tire infla-
tion pressure label, you should determine the 
proper tire inflation pressure for those tires. As 
an added safety feature, your vehicle has been 
equipped with a tire pressure monitoring sys-
tem, TPMS, that illuminates a low tire pressure 
telltale when one or more of your tires are signif-
icantly under-inflated. Accordingly, when the 
low tire pressure telltale illuminates, you should 
stop and check your tires as soon as possible, 
and inflate them to the proper pressure. Driving 
on a significantly underinflated tire causes the 
tire to overheat and can lead to tire failure. 
Underinflation also reduces fuel efficiency and 
tire tread life, and may affect the vehicle’s han-
dling and stopping ability. Please note that the 
TPMS is not a substitute for proper tire mainte-
nance, and it is the driver’s responsibility to 
maintain correct tire pressure, even if underin-
flation has not reached the level at which the 
TPMS low tire pressure telltale illuminates.
The TPMS malfunction indicator is combined 
with the low tire pressure telltale. When the sys-
tem detects a malfunction, the telltale will flash 
for approximately one minute and then remain 
continuously lit. This sequence will continue 
upon subsequent vehicle startups as long as 
the malfunction exists. When the malfunction 
indicator is illuminated, the system may not be 
able to detect or signal low tire pressure as intended. TPMS malfunctions may occur for a 
variety of reasons, including the installation of 
replacement or alternate tires or wheels on the 
vehicle that prevent the TPMS from functioning 
properly. Always check the TPMS malfunction 
telltale after replacing one or more tires or 
wheels on your vehicle to ensure that the 
replacement or alternate tires and wheels allow 
the TPMS to continue to function properly.
Active steering*
The concept
Active steering varies the turning angle of the 
front wheels in relation to steering wheel move-
ments. It also varies the steering force required 
to turn the wheels depending on the speed at 
which you are driving.
When you are driving in the low road-speed 
range, e.g. in a town or when parking, the steer-
ing angle increases, i.e. the steering becomes 
very direct, and less effort is required to turn the 
wheels. In the higher speed range, on the other 
hand, the steering angle is reduced more and 
more. This improves the handling capability of 
your BMW over the entire speed range.
In critical situations, the system can make tar-
geted corrections to the steering angle pro-
vided by the driver and thus stabilize the vehicle 
before the driver intervenes. This stabilizing 
intervention is simultaneously deactivated 
when DSC is switched off, refer to page90.
Malfunction
The warning lamps come on. Active 
steering is no longer operational. At 
low speeds, greater steering wheel 
movements are required, whereas at 
higher speeds the vehicle reacts more sensi-
tively to steering wheel movements. The stabil-
ity-enhancing feature may also be deactivated. 
Drive cautiously and think well ahead. Have the 
system checked.
